LESSON OUTLINE

5min Students complete the Do Now by finishing designs.

10min> Students complete designs and get approval to move up to making it out of folder paper.

30min Students test approved models for their ability to take out chuck-ken eggs. Unsuccessful designs have to be redesigned to remove or improve design flaws that prevent it from working successfully.

5min Clean up. Wrap up.

AIM: Students will build an egg extractor using common inexpensive materials by first asking questions, imagining solutions and problems, planning their design, constructing their device, and refining their design for improved results.

NGSS: MS-ETS1-1 MS-ETS1-2 MS-ETS1-3 MS-ETS1-4
